Supreme Court opens door to defund Planned Parenthood, Update on SWBTS accreditation sanctions, New resource from Hance Dilbeck 27.06.2025

In this episode, Brandon Porter and Laura Erlanson talk about several Supreme Court decisions made this week, how a Gallup poll reveals how local church attendance affects one's views on abortion, an update on accreditation sanctions at Southwestern Seminary, the Don Currence bobblehead and a new book from Guidestone's Hance Dilbeck.

SBC 2025 Annual Meeting wrap up; Lifeway Research on pastor's home life; The case of a stolen camera 20.06.2025

Brandon Porter and Laura Erlanson recap a Supreme Court case dealing with gender transition treatments, the release of audio from the Great Commission Resurgence task force, highlights from the 2025 SBC Annual Meeting, Mission:Dignity Sunday and how a stolen camera was carefully recovered.

2025 Resolutions released, Pastors attrition rate, A Harvard study on human flourishing 30.05.2025

In this episode, Brandon Porter and Laura Erlanson highlight the eight resolutions by the SBC Resolutions Committee, the possible move of the 2027 SBC Annual Meeting, the official release of a book celebrating 100 years of the Cooperative Program, Lifeway's Black Church Conference coming in July, Pastor's mental health and when women became messengers to the SBC annual meeting.

In this episode, D.J. introduces David Woo Joon Kim, whose journey of faith spans continents. Born in South Korea and raised in Guatemala, David was the first Korean student in the history of Guatemala. His parents, driven by a missional heart, planted a church where just two families began worshiping together—eventually growing into a church community.
